A copper-red-glazed 'phoenix-tail' vase, 18th-19th century

2021_NYR_19547_0785_000(a_copper-red-glazed_phoenix-tail_vase_18th-19th_century020136)

 Lot 785. A copper-red-glazed 'phoenix-tail' vase, 18th-19th century; 19 in. (48.3 cm.) high. Estimate: USD 8,000 - USD 12,000. Price realised USD 43,750. © Christie's 2021

The vase has a bulbous body and a flaring neck, and is covered on the exterior with a glaze of mottled crushed raspberry color which fades to a pale cream color on the rim and the foot.

Sold by The Yale University Art Gallery for the benefit of acquisition funds.

Provenance: J. Pierpoint Morgan (1837-1913) Collection, New York.
Wilson P. Foss, Jr. (1890-1957) Collection, New York.
Yale University Art Gallery, New Haven, Connecticut, accessioned in 1956.

Christie's. Important Chinese Ceramics and Works of Art, New York, 23-24 september 2021
